Recovery / Unbricking (Advanced)

If the device is stuck in boot loop or frozen:

  1. Try a soft reset: hold LIGHT until it reboots (about 15–20s).
  2. Remove the device from the computer, wait 30s, reconnect.
  3. Enter Mass Storage Mode (some models) by holding a button combo while connecting — check model-specific guide.
  4. Replace the corrupted firmware file with a known good firmware file (older version can help).
  5. If the device still fails, contact Garmin Support or seek community tools (risky; may void warranty).
